REST API Method: Import Contacts

Gets the contacts.

URL

http://localhost:7070/home/john.doe/contacts?{params}

HTTP Method

POST

Formats

csv,vcf (Go to Response Formats)

Requires Authentication

true (Go to Authentication)

Parameters

  • fmt. Required. The import format. Defaults to csv.

Usage Examples

The following examples show using the curl utility to post a file to the REST command. Be sure to replace {username} and {password} with the account username and password.

Import contacts from CSV format:

curl -{username}:{password} --upload-file /tmp/mycontacts.csv http://localhost:7070/home/john.doe/contacts?fmt=csv

Import contacts from VCF format:

curl -{username}:{password} --upload-file /tmp/mycontact.vcf http://localhost:7070/home/john.doe/contacts?fmt=vcf
